Cousine Island Villas in Seychelles 28th June 2016/in Africa, Blog, Locations, Luxury Villas, Private-Islands, Resorts, Seychelles /by Krissy SupenacabreraRead more →
Presidential Villas in North Island, Seychelles, Africa. 20th March 2016/in Africa, Blog, Locations, Luxury Villas, Private-Islands, Resorts, Seychelles /by Nick BallRead more →